Post by dawgpound on Apr 5, 2012 19:59:13 GMT -5
As far as I know, all Shasta's were given a letter which stated where they were manufactured. Here is the list of letters I posted earlier and what they meant. Here they are again. V =Indiana S =South Carolina P =Pennsylvania C, D, E, F or G =California W or 4 W's =Washington

Post by dawgpound on Jun 3, 2012 9:57:26 GMT -5
I believe that the 12 77 is when your Shasta was built. I defiantly has the correct color stripes for 1977 and is probably a Model 1750.
I would be willing to bet that your Shasta was built in Washington State. Washington's VIN's were very long, but would have a W in front of the VIN.
I do have 3 VIN's that begin with an A which is very strange, as well. These were all built in the mid to late 70's.

Post by cowcharge on Jun 15, 2012 11:32:43 GMT -5
There should be a little plate welded to the inside of the driver's side of the tongue, that you can see when you stand on the curb side and look down into the "V" of the tongue. Attachments:
